March 2026 focused on strengthening VoiceInk's foundation and UX, delivering a major architecture refactor, enhanced hotkey capabilities, on-device streaming improvements, and ongoing AI model lifecycle enhancements. Replaced the monolithic WhisperState with five focused, single-responsibility classes and migrated 40+ consumers to dependency injection, introducing cross-cutting protocols to improve testability and maintainability. Introduced per-hotkey activation modes (Toggle, Push to Talk, Hybrid), with UI alignment tweaks and a label rename to Shortcut. On-device Parakeet streaming gained a live transcript UI and includes fixes for streaming race conditions and agreement handling. AI model updates added per-model reasoning config, deprecated models removal, and multilingual safety improvements, plus vocabulary auto-learning from corrections. Also delivered stability and performance improvements including resource-leak fixes, model restore order, recorder window reuse, diagnostic logging, and a v1.72 release with updated defaults and safer API behavior.
